All of that info should be in the Owners manual in the Oils and Fluid specs pages. Audi calls for some weird oils in some of their cars though. Stuff that isn't usually readily available like 0w-30.... I use 5w-30 and 10w-30 in my A8 with no issues. i think the 3.2s call for 5w-30 though. The 3.2s probably use about 6-7 liters of oil. Always change the oil filter when changing the oil also. The cartridge units have a tendency to collapse if left in too long. It doesn't restrict oil flow, it just stops filtering..
